BMW 3 Series LWB 50 Jahre Edition Launched in India at Rs 64 Lakh

BMW India celebrates 50 years of the iconic BMW 3 Series with the launch of the limited-edition 330Li M Sport and M340i 50 Jahre Editions.

BMW India has unveiled two exclusive variants—the BMW 330Li M Sport 50 Jahre Edition and the M340i 50 Jahre Edition—to commemorate five decades of the globally acclaimed 3 Series. These limited-edition models are priced at Rs 64 lakh and Rs 76.90 lakh respectively (ex-showroom, India), with only 50 units of each available.

330Li M Sport 50 Jahre Edition

The 330Li features a gloss-black grille and window trim. A rear diffuser and tailpipes share this dark finish. Unique ‘1/50’ badges mark the B-pillar. Inside, find carbon fibre trim. The car includes a head-up display. It also has 3D augmented navigation. Choose from Mineral White, Skyscraper Grey, or M Carbon Black. Leather seats come in Vernasca Cognac or Black. This special edition still uses the 2.0-litre turbo-petrol engine. It produces 258hp and 400Nm of torque.

M340i 50 Jahre Edition

Exterior enhancements include a gloss-black M badge and tailgate emblem. Hubcaps feature special ‘50 Jahre’ emblems. Inside, enjoy Vernasca Black leather with M trim. The car has a 3.0-liter inline-six gas engine. It generates 374 horsepower and 500 Nm of torque. Paint choices are Dravit Grey, Black Sapphire, Fire Red Metallic, and Arctic Race Blue. Collectors also get a 1:18 scale model of the famed BMW 3.0 CSL.
